c语言如何倒序输出字符串

有多种方法可以实现字符串的倒序输出,以下是其中一种方法:#include #include void reverseString(char *str) {int length = strlen(str);for (int i = length – 1; i >= 0; i–) {printf(“%c”, str[i]);}}int main() {ch

有多种方法可以实现字符串的倒序输出,以下是其中一种方法:

#include <stdio.h>
#include <string.h>

void reverseString(char *str) {
    int length = strlen(str);
    
    for (int i = length - 1; i >= 0; i--) {
        printf("%c", str[i]);
    }
}

int main() {
    char str[] = "Hello, World!";
    
    reverseString(str);
    
    return 0;
}

在这个例子中,我们定义了一个reverseString函数来倒序输出字符串。首先获取字符串的长度,然后从字符串最后一个字符开始逐个输出字符,直到第一个字符。最后在main函数中调用reverseString函数并传入要倒序输出的字符串。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/949585.html

(0)
派派
上一篇 2024-03-21
下一篇 2024-03-21

相关推荐

  • 怎么使用JS提交表单

    使用JavaScript提交表单可以通过以下步骤实现:获取表单元素:可以通过document.getElementById()或document.querySelector()等方法获取表单元素。var form = document.getElementById(“myForm”);监听表单提交事件:使用addEventListener()方法监听表单的submit事件。form.addEven

    2024-01-20
    0
  • Python中dataframe怎么删除指定值的行

    要删除DataFrame中指定值的行,可以使用DataFrame的drop()方法和布尔索引来实现。具体步骤如下:使用布尔索引找到所有包含指定值的行使用drop()方法删除这些行下面是一个示例代码:import pandas as pd# 创建DataFramedata = {'A': [1, 2, 3, 4],'B': [5, 6, 7, 8],&#

    2024-02-18
    0
  • 如何模板建站(模板建站和自助建站)

    如何模板建站,模板建站和自助建站 内容导航: 模板建站怎么做 如何使用网站模板建设网站流程是什么 模板建站有哪些缺点 新手建站,怎么用模板建站 一、模板建站怎么做 使用模板建立网站…

    2022-08-19
    0
  • java布局管理器怎么设置和使用

    在Java中,布局管理器用于控制组件在容器中的位置和大小。常见的布局管理器包括FlowLayout、BorderLayout、GridLayout、GridBagLayout等。要设置布局管理器,可以通过调用容器的setLayout方法来指定要使用的布局管理器,例如:JFrame frame = new JFrame(“布局管理器示例”);// 创建一个FlowLayout布局管理器Flow

    2024-04-15
    0
  • java thread.sleep的作用是什么

    Java的Thread.sleep()方法是一个静态方法,用于使当前线程休眠指定的时间。Thread.sleep()方法的作用是暂停当前线程的执行,让出CPU的执行时间给其他线程。当线程调用Thread.sleep()方法后,线程会进入阻塞状态,并且不会释放锁资源,直到休眠时间结束或者被其他线程中断。Thread.sleep()方法通常用于以下情况:控制线程的执行速度:可以通过调整休眠时间来控

    2024-02-05
    0
  • ai使用完钢笔工具后如何填充颜色(ai用钢笔工具绘制的图形怎么填色)

    ai使用完钢笔工具后如何填充颜色,ai用钢笔工具绘制的图形怎么填色内容导航:AI用钢笔工具时总是自动填充颜色AI钢笔工具怎么弄成不自动填充颜色呢,求高手解答!怎么办使用AI钢笔工具的时候为啥不出来线AIcs6用画笔工具画好以后怎么把空白区域填上颜色一、AI用钢笔工具时总是自动填充颜色1、电脑打开AI,然后点击钢笔工具。2、点击钢笔工具后,把

    2022-04-15
    0

发表回复

登录后才能评论